Tips And Tricks For Microsoft Excel
Moving the cell pointer around a selected range:
When you select a range of cells, the borders of the selected range are clearly defined.
To move vertically downward within the selected range, press Enter. To move vertically upward, press Shift+Enter.
To move horizontally to the right, press Tab. To move horizontally to the left, press Shift+Tab.
Would you like to move among cells at the corners of the selected range? Press Ctrl+. (Ctrl+period).
